About 90% Silver Coins (Junk Silver)

Known as "junk silver" or "scrap silver," pre-1965 U.S. coins like these were pulled from circulation after the switch to copper-nickel clad coinage. Despite the nickname, these coins are valued for their 90% silver content, making them a practical hedge against inflation and an accessible entry point for silver investors.

About the U.S. Mint & the Washington Quarter

The U.S. Mint has produced some of the most iconic coins in American history, and the Washington Quarter is no exception. Initially released in 1932 as a commemorative for George Washington's 200th birthday, the design was so well-received it became a regular issue coin. With its classic profile and strong silver content, the Washington Quarter remains a cornerstone of American numismatics and bullion investing.
